Output f0317f27ed77e4b145691ace77859e4035dd53c85b96a7014b05058e923df6c5:36

value
3904697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6702dd855ec93875caa79daee2bead2b49b6324 OP_EQUAL
address
3KnG6s9ehHoUz8afX48eFQaB3aAMFaEaFr
transaction
f0317f27ed77e4b145691ace77859e4035dd53c85b96a7014b05058e923df6c5
confirmations
255534
spent
true